CABLE NEWS.

The Baltic Fleet.

HOLLOW DEMONSTKATION. IUITIC FLEETS CURIOUS ~ ' MANOEUVRES. Lon don, March xq. Advices from Mauritius state tnat Admiral Kozhciestv'-nsk) is still at Nossibe, said he will remain there till the end of April. The crews are drilling nigth and day, firing practice being frequent. Admiral Dubassoff states Admiral Rozhdestvensky will proceed to the Far East when die fleet is complete. It would be dishonourable to Russia to discuss peace nntil she obtained a victory.
